Campbell Tornado History

This county-level tornado history page focuses on Campbell, Virginia. The records below identify 11 tornadoes from 1984 through 2019, including a highest listed rating of F2 (Considerable damage). NOAA damage estimates in this group total at least $9.5M, with 0 deaths and 14 injuries recorded across the listed events.

Key Tornado Facts for Campbell, Virginia

Top local patterns from the historical tornado records in this group.

Average 0.3 tornadoes per year (0.4/yr in last decade)
April is the peak tornado month with 4 recorded events
Deadliest tornado: F1 in Campbell, Virginia with 0 deaths
2004 was the most active year with 2 tornadoes
The 2000s had the most tornado activity (5 events)
Longest tornado: 5 miles in Campbell, Virginia
Widest tornado: 400.0 yards in Campbell, Virginia
Most tornadoes in one day: 2 on Sep 17, 2004

Notable Tornado Records

The table highlights the strongest and most damaging records in this page's local dataset. Damage totals are NOAA-reported minimum estimates where available.

DateRatingAreaLengthWidthDeathsInjuriesMin. property damage
April 15, 2018EF2Campbell, Virginia1.1 mi100 yd03$6.1M
April 28, 2002F2Campbell, Virginia5 mi100 yd011$3.0M
March 21, 1984F1Campbell, Virginia1 mi200 yd00$250K
April 15, 2018EF1Campbell, Virginia1.7 mi400 yd00$100K
May 11, 2019EF1Campbell, Virginia4.1 mi275 yd00$65K
September 17, 2004F1Campbell, Virginia1.9 mi100 yd00N/A
September 17, 2004F1Campbell, Virginia3 mi75 yd00N/A
July 17, 2009EF0Campbell, Virginia0.02 mi30 yd00$20K
February 24, 2016EF0Campbell, Virginia0.43 mi125 yd00$10K
June 21, 1989F0Campbell, Virginia0.2 mi10 yd00N/A
April 17, 2000F0Campbell, Virginia0.1 mi40 yd00N/A
